Frequently asked questions

How much does a Samoyed cost over its lifetime?

A Samoyed costs between $30,572 and $75,014 over its 12–14 year lifespan in California. The first year typically costs around $4,366 including supplies, training, and initial vet visits.

What are the most common Samoyed health problems?

The most common health issues for Samoyeds include Hip Dysplasia, Aortic Stenosis (Subaortic Stenosis), Hypothyroidism, and Progressive Retinal Atrophy (PRA). Owners should budget for both preventive care and potential treatment costs.

How much does Samoyed food cost per month?

Samoyed food costs typically range from $51 to $92 per month, with an average of $66. Costs vary based on food quality, brand, and your dog's specific dietary needs.

How much is Samoyed pet insurance per month?

Pet insurance for a Samoyed costs $31–$60 per month (average $44/mo). Premiums vary by your dog's age, location, chosen deductible, and reimbursement level.
